Abstract

Television in Japan will change largely by digitalization using satellite, cable, and terrestrial channel (ISDB: Integrated Services Digital Broadcasting), where high-definition television (HDTV) is the basic infrastructure. Large screen, higher picture quality than the conventional ones, and low power consumption features are required for displays for digital broadcasting. Plasma displays (PDPs) are the most promising displays from viewpoints of flatness, large screen and picture quality compared with other current displays at present. Some characteristics such as power consumption, cost, and pixel number are expected to be improved.
